Austria Grand Prix was a wonderful weekend again!
Only the tickets I bought was at the grandstand first row! I would not do that again. My son couldn’t see much behind the fence and a tractor blocked our view.
It was an disappointment.
It’s a lot of money for two tickets, but they are not word it on the first row.
Last year we where on the redbull F sector, you can see 70% of the track for only €295 per ticket. Then you can enjoy your race.
I booked 3 tickets for 2 football matches whilst in Italy. Napoli vs Juventus and Lazio vs Fiorentina. I received the tickets the week before the games and had no issue getting into the ground at either stadium. Would definitely use P1 again for future football weekends away.
Watch the small print. I bought a pair of tickets without noting hidden deep within the purchasing process and in very small type that they might be separate. (I don’t know how you could get together.) i was reccomended by p1 travel to sit separately to my 11 year old daughter at a football match. When I asked whether this was company policy, they found me a pair in a cheaper area without offering any partial refund. If it goes well, you will be fine. But woe betide you if there’s a problem or something out of the ordinary because these guys will stiff you.
(EDIT: I am adding this at a later date because i can't reply to the equivoication given by the company below. I did receive an alternative offer of vastly inferior seating with no financial compensation and with no apology for suggesting I leave an 11 year old girl alone in a footbal ground. However, I only extracted this seating after rude and dimissive attitudes from the company's operatives and a considerable amount of pressure on the organisation.
The main thing is though that the information that seating may not be together is so hard to find that it is tantamount to a falsehood. I would never use this company again. Because I know that they have a monopoly to tickets that you want, I can't in all good faith say "don't use them". However I strongly advise you not to trust them an inch and to treat anything they say skeptically. They are utterly unscruplous. It is so sad that companies like these leach on our love of sport.)
